If cooled promptly and stored in a sealed container, they are generally best eaten within 3 to 4 days. Leaving them at room temperature for too long increases food safety risk.
Yes, they freeze well. Portioning them first and using airtight packaging helps preserve texture and flavor; once thawed, it is safest not to refreeze them.
Reheating too long or at very high heat can dry the meat. Gentle oven reheating, or short controlled reheating with some cover, usually works better than blasting them until overcooked.
Removing the skin can reduce the overall fat in the meal. Keeping it on adds flavor and crispness, so the better choice depends on your goals and what else you are eating.
They can fit after training because they provide protein. However, they are fattier than very lean cuts, so some people may prefer a lighter protein source immediately after exercise.
That depends on portion size and your digestion. Because they contain a moderate amount of fat, some people find them heavier late in the evening, especially in large portions.
They pair well with fresh, acidic, or crunchy sides such as salad, pickled vegetables, yogurt-based dips, or roasted vegetables. These combinations can make the meal feel more balanced and less greasy.
They often feel more satisfying because they contain more fat than chicken breast. That can slow eating and increase fullness for some people, while chicken breast may feel lighter.
You can, but relying on one protein source every day is not the best habit for overall diet variety. Rotating with other meats, fish, eggs, legumes, and dairy can help broaden nutrient intake.
No, cooked chicken should not be washed. Washing adds no benefit and can spread bacteria around the sink and kitchen surfaces.
